“Blow Up” is the fourth studio album by The Smithereens, a record that is loaded with the drive and that special avant-garde sixties flavor that makes The Smithereens so special. The record begins with the sharp heavy hitter ‘Top Of The Pops’ followed by the album’s first single, the string-laden Philly soul song ‘Too Much Passion’. There’s a guest appearance by Carlene Carter on ‘Get A Hold Of My Heart’ and Los Lobos saxophone player Steve Berlin contributed on ‘Indigo Blues’. The album finishes with the string stroked ’If You Want The Sun To Shine’, a 6:00 minute epic song co-written by Julian Lennon. “Blow Up” is a collection of catchy, blue-collar power pop by one of America’s most underrated bands, The Smithereens.
